2 Bedroom flat Hawthorne Crescent, London £475,000

Discover your dream home in the heart of East Greenwich with this stylish 6th floor apartment boasting a rare and impressive private roof terrace with stunning views of London City's skyline and Canary Wharf.

A private, south-west facing roof terrace exceeding 600 sq ft with panoramic views of Canary Wharf, the Cutty Sark, The Shard and the London Eye - this sixth-floor apartment leads with the kind of outdoor space most London properties can only envy. The terrace enjoys uninterrupted sun from late morning until sunset. It functions as a sun-trap for morning coffee and outdoor dining by day - complete with a low maintenance Mediterranean planting scheme and a relaxing water feature - and transforms into a spectacular backdrop for entertaining as the city skyline lights up.

Inside, the bright open-plan living and kitchen space stretches over 22 feet. Floor-to-ceiling glazing opens directly onto the terrace, fitted with smart electric blinds for effortless shade. The kitchen is finished to a high specification with handleless graphite units, stone worktops, and integrated Siemens appliances, leaving generous room for distinct dining and lounge areas. Engineered oak timber flooring runs throughout the living spaces, transitioning to carpet in the bedrooms.

Comfort and connectivity are priorities, with air conditioning, underfloor heating and fibre optic broadband installed. The principal bedroom is a spacious double featuring built-in wardrobes. The second bedroom takes a double bed, functioning equally well as a guest room, nursery, or home office. A fully tiled modern bathroom and a highly practical separate utility cupboard complete the layout.

With just three other apartments sharing the sixth floor, residents enjoy a quiet environment alongside access to a beautifully maintained communal garden. The building sits immediately adjacent to the Greenwich Square leisure centre, swimming pool, gym, library, and medical centre, offering unparalleled doorstep convenience.

The location perfectly balances historic charm with city connectivity. Greenwich Park is a scenic ten-minute stroll away, while the independent cafés, restaurants, markets, and historic riverside of Greenwich are within a 15–20 minute walk. For commuters, Maze Hill station is just five minutes on foot, reaching London Bridge in under 15 minutes and Cannon Street in under 20. Frequent local buses also offer quick connections to North Greenwich (Jubilee Line) and the Greenwich DLR.
